The Staffing and Labor Economics Facing Colorado Healthcare

Colorado healthcare systems, particularly those with around 300 staff, are grappling with significant labor cost inflation, which has outpaced general economic growth for several years. Benchmarks suggest that for mid-sized regional health groups, labor can represent 50-65% of total operating expenses. This squeeze is exacerbated by a persistent national shortage of skilled clinical and administrative staff, leading to increased reliance on temporary or contract labor, which can cost 20-30% more than permanent hires, according to industry analyses. Furthermore, the administrative burden associated with patient scheduling, billing inquiries, and prior authorizations consumes valuable clinician time; studies indicate administrative tasks can account for up to 20 hours per physician per week, impacting both efficiency and physician burnout.

OnPoint Medical Group is a physician-led organization based in Highlands Ranch, Colorado, specializing in primary and urgent care services. The group operates a network that supports medical providers through a physician ownership model, allowing them to retain shared ownership and access essential business services such as finance, IT, human resources, and marketing. This model promotes patient-centric care and provider autonomy while ensuring that physicians make medical decisions. The organization offers a wide range of clinical services, including internal medicine, family practice, pediatrics, and urgent care for acute illnesses and injuries. OnPoint emphasizes preventive health and provides resources like patient portals for lab results and medical history. With advanced electronic medical records (EMR) systems and on-site labs, OnPoint aims to deliver seamless and efficient care. The group is expanding its reach beyond Colorado, focusing on high-quality outcomes and lower operational costs for its affiliated practices.

Automated Prior Authorization Processing

Prior authorization is a significant administrative burden in healthcare, consuming valuable staff time and delaying patient care. Automating this process can reduce bottlenecks, improve revenue cycle management, and allow clinical staff to focus more on patient treatment.

Up to 40% reduction in manual prior auth tasksIndustry studies on healthcare administrative automation
An AI agent can review incoming authorization requests, extract relevant patient and clinical data, interface with payer portals or systems, submit requests, and track their status, flagging exceptions for human review.

AI-Powered Medical Coding and Billing Assistance

Accurate medical coding is critical for correct billing and reimbursement. Errors can lead to claim denials, delayed payments, and compliance issues. AI can enhance coding accuracy and efficiency, supporting revenue cycle integrity.

5-15% improvement in coding accuracyMedical coding industry performance reports
An AI agent reviews clinical documentation to suggest appropriate ICD and CPT codes, identifies potential coding errors or omissions, and flags documentation for clarification, ensuring compliance and optimizing claim submission.

How do AI agents ensure patient data privacy and HIPAA compliance in healthcare?
Reputable AI solutions for healthcare are designed with robust security protocols and adhere strictly to HIPAA regulations. This typically involves end-to-end encryption, access controls, audit trails, and data anonymization where appropriate. Vendors must provide Business Associate Agreements (BAAs) confirming their commitment to protecting Protected Health Information (PHI). Regular security audits and compliance certifications (e.g., HITRUST) are also critical indicators.
What is the typical timeline for deploying AI agents in a hospital or health system?
Deployment timelines vary based on the complexity of the use case and the existing IT infrastructure. Simple chatbot implementations for patient FAQs might take 4-8 weeks. More complex integrations involving EHR systems for tasks like clinical documentation assistance or automated prior authorizations can range from 3-9 months. A phased approach, starting with a pilot program, is common to manage integration and user adoption.

What are the data and integration requirements for AI agent deployment in healthcare?
AI agents typically require access to structured and unstructured data, including Electronic Health Records (EHRs), practice management systems (PMS), billing systems, and patient communication logs. Integration often occurs via APIs or HL7 interfaces to ensure seamless data flow. Data standardization and quality are crucial for optimal AI performance. Vendors usually assist with data mapping and integration processes.
